Job Description

SCHOOL OF BUSINESS

Department of Management

Applicants should have teaching expertise in Business Communications. Candidates with the ability to teach management related subjects (such as Human Resources Management, Entrepreneurship, and/or General Education) will be an advantage. Priority will be given to those who have experience in coaching students to participate in local and overseas competitions and in organising extracurricular learning activities for students.

Applicants should possess a relevant degree and a record of excellence in teaching at the tertiary or professional levels. The appointee will work at the Kowloon Tong campus and may have teaching assignments at the Shek Mun campus.

Initial appointment will be made on a fixed-term contract of two years. Re-appointment thereafter will be subject to mutual agreement and availability of funding.

Salary will be commensurate with qualifications and experience.
